قدم بعدی در طراحی

- 1 هفته پیش
توسط hamed sarkhosh آپدیت شد
علیرضا معمارزاده ( 12914 تجربه )
2 هفته پیش
تخصص : برنامه نویس وب

سلام دوستان
من الان html css js bootstrap رو یاد گرفتم پروژه هم برای خودم باهاش انجام دادم
حالا میخواستم برم سراغ قدم بعدی
۱ آیا لازمه jquery یاد بگیریم یا یه راست برم سمت react
2
برای ادامه یه رود مپی رو بگین که بیشتر سمت جاوااسکریپت باشه
مرسی

بهترین پاسخ انتخاب شده توسط علیرضا معمارزاده
علی بیات
2 هفته پیش

امروزه با وجود ابزارهایی مثل Vue, React, Angular, Ember و ... دیگه استفاده از jQuery خیلی گزینه خوبی نمی‌تونه باشه......
هر چند که هنوز عده زیادی از جی‌کوئری استفاده میکنند.. اما این دسته جز افرادی هستند که یا از قدیم با این ابزار کار کردند و هنوز سمت فریم‌ورک های مدرن نرفتند.. و یا دارند کارهای ساده‌ای رو باهاش انجام می‌دهند. استفاده از جی‌کوئری برای پروژه های بزرگ میتونه سردرد بزرگی دچار آدم بکنه..

بعد از خود جاوااسکریپت

  • یادگیری اکمااسکریپت ۶ یا نسخه های بالاتر
  • انتخاب یکی از فریم‌ورک‌های خوب مثل VueJs و یا react
امیر حسین شریفی ( 2995 تجربه )
2 هفته پیش
تخصص : طراح رابط کاربری، قالب و افزونه وردپرس

به نظرم اول sass رو یاد بگیر(پیش پردازنده برای css).
بعد اون یکی از فریم ورک های جاواسکریپت رو یاد بگیر از بین vue ، react یا angular
جی کوئری ام یاد بگیری خوبه لازمت میشسه

علی بیات ( 123657 تجربه )
2 هفته پیش
تخصص : توسعه دهنده ارشد وب

امروزه با وجود ابزارهایی مثل Vue, React, Angular, Ember و ... دیگه استفاده از jQuery خیلی گزینه خوبی نمی‌تونه باشه......
هر چند که هنوز عده زیادی از جی‌کوئری استفاده میکنند.. اما این دسته جز افرادی هستند که یا از قدیم با این ابزار کار کردند و هنوز سمت فریم‌ورک های مدرن نرفتند.. و یا دارند کارهای ساده‌ای رو باهاش انجام می‌دهند. استفاده از جی‌کوئری برای پروژه های بزرگ میتونه سردرد بزرگی دچار آدم بکنه..

بعد از خود جاوااسکریپت

  • یادگیری اکمااسکریپت ۶ یا نسخه های بالاتر
  • انتخاب یکی از فریم‌ورک‌های خوب مثل VueJs و یا react
علی فرمانی ( 26825 تجربه )
1 هفته پیش
تخصص : طراح و برنامه نویس

@alireza.mzh
باید ببینید چی در نظر دارید انجام بدید .
میتونید همینجوریشم پروژه های خوبی بزنید ولی خوب ابزار رو یاد بگیرید باعث میشه کیفیت کارتون بهتر بشه .
خیلی چیزا که با جاوا اسکریبت شاید پیچیده بشه با vuejs یک خط شاید بشه یا حتی با جیکوئری .
فکر نکنم وقتتون بگیره شما جاوا اسکریبتو بلدین هر کدوم از این کتابخونه ها نهایت 1 هفته وقتتون برای یادگیریشون بره اگه وقت بزارید . بهتره با بیشترشون آشنا باشید تو پروژه با توجه به نیاز استفاده گنید .

امید لک ( 5595 تجربه )
1 هفته پیش
تخصص : برنامه نویس شیرپوینت

به هر حال به تعامل با جی کوئری احتیاج دارید. @alireza.mzh

shayan ( 5835 تجربه )
1 هفته پیش
تخصص : developer , analyser

ببین برای اینکه یه فریم ورک راحت با کارایی بالا یاد بگیری به نظر من انگولار شروع کن .
چون سرعت لود بالا داره خیلی برای مشتری جذاب بنظر میاد و از همه مهمتر اون سر درگمی که جی اس داره ارو تقریبا فیکس کرده .

hamed sarkhosh ( 15130 تجربه )
1 هفته پیش
تخصص : برنامه نویس

با سلام
من خودم خب این روندی که شما توش هستی در گذشته طی کردم. پیشنهادم به صورت جدی اینه که درسته که jquery دیگه از مد افتاده و با وجود فریم ورک های جدید حرفی برای گفتن نداره اما حتما jquery رو یاد بگیرید. به چند دلیل :
1- در خیلی از پروژه هایی که بخواید باهاشون همکاری کنید ممکنه طرف مقابل شما از jquery استفاده کرده باشه و نیاز هست که شما دانش کافی از اون رو داشته باشید
2- بسیاری از پکیج های که امروز روی github موجود هستند و بسیار کاربردی هم هستند با jquery توسعه داده شدند و هنوز نسخه ی خوبی از اونها که توسط فریم ورک های مدرن جاوا اسکریپت کار کنه موجود نیست. پس شما برای تعامل با اونها نیاز به jquery خواهید داشت
3- انجام خیلی از کارها با jquery ساده از فریم ورک هستش. مثلا اگه شما بخواید یک المنت رو روی سایت انتخاب کنید و رنگش رو تغییر بدید یا مثل یه dropdown بسازید بهتره از jquery استفاده کنید تا فریم ورک. من خودم همین الان اکثر کارهام رو با فریم ورک انجام میدم اما در خیلی از توابع فریم ورکم میبینی که از selector های jquery مجبور شدم استفاده کنم.
با این تفاسیر حتما jquery رو یاد بگیرید.
برای فریم ورک هم بهتون پیشنهاد می کنم سمت vuejs یا angular برید. من که خودم از استفاده از vuejs واقعا لذت می برم و همه نیازهام رو هم میشه گفت بر طرف کرده. ساده و روانه و کم حجمه و با پرفورمنس خیلی خوب. بر خلاف react شما می تونید ازش در اپلیکیشن های sp و مولتی پیچ استفاده کنید.
موفق باشید

برای ارسال پاسخ باید وارد سایت شوید